The acute program treats adults in an intensive therapeutic structure, providing medical and psychiatric stabilization and 24-hour nursing care for patients experiencing critical symptoms.
Partial hospitalization is designed to assist individuals who require acute stabilization without the intensity of full inpatient hospitalization. The partial hospitalization program provides six hours of structured programming per day, allowing a patient to return home in the evening.
Intensive outpatient treatment provides three hours of structured therapy per day, allowing the patient to maintain a work schedule and live at home.
For patients whose treatment needs can best be met through individual outpatient therapy, Peachford works closely with a statewide network of mental health professionals to arrange appropriate referrals.
